新聞中心
優(yōu)化技巧分享:火鳥數(shù)據(jù)庫如何在5秒內(nèi)插入1萬條記錄

創(chuàng)新互聯(lián)建站專業(yè)為企業(yè)提供壽光網(wǎng)站建設(shè)、壽光做網(wǎng)站、壽光網(wǎng)站設(shè)計、壽光網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計與制作、壽光企業(yè)網(wǎng)站模板建站服務(wù),十多年壽光做網(wǎng)站經(jīng)驗,不只是建網(wǎng)站,更提供有價值的思路和整體網(wǎng)絡(luò)服務(wù)。
隨著互聯(lián)網(wǎng)快速發(fā)展,數(shù)據(jù)庫的使用和管理越來越重要。在數(shù)據(jù)庫的應(yīng)用中,性能一直是最重要的事情之一,因為快速的數(shù)據(jù)讀寫對于網(wǎng)站和應(yīng)用程序的性能來說至關(guān)重要。對于火鳥數(shù)據(jù)庫來說,在5秒內(nèi)插入1萬條記錄是非常優(yōu)秀的數(shù)據(jù)處理能力,那么到底火鳥數(shù)據(jù)庫是如何實現(xiàn)這個操作的呢?本文將詳細(xì)介紹火鳥數(shù)據(jù)庫的優(yōu)化技巧。
1. 確保數(shù)據(jù)庫的連接優(yōu)良
要想確保火鳥數(shù)據(jù)庫能夠處理大量的寫操作,首先要確保數(shù)據(jù)庫的連接質(zhì)量?;瘌B數(shù)據(jù)庫支持多個客戶端的并發(fā)連接,但是這些客戶端都會帶來一些網(wǎng)絡(luò)延遲和資源消耗,因此需要合理使用連接池。連接池可以緩存數(shù)據(jù)庫連接,確保每個請求都可以在可接受的時間內(nèi)返回結(jié)果。同時,還應(yīng)該盡量避免在數(shù)據(jù)庫連接過程中出現(xiàn)網(wǎng)絡(luò)擁塞、數(shù)據(jù)傳輸錯誤和連接池耗盡等問題。
2. 增加緩存大小
緩沖區(qū)是處理數(shù)據(jù)庫寫操作的關(guān)鍵性能因素之一。在很多情況下,寫入操作時會對緩沖區(qū)進(jìn)行讀取,這個過程占用的時間有時甚至比正真的寫入時間還要長。因此,要加強(qiáng)緩存區(qū)的優(yōu)化。在火鳥數(shù)據(jù)庫中,支持調(diào)整緩存池大小、內(nèi)存分配策略和緩存項淘汰機(jī)制來避免緩存池溢出和競爭緩存區(qū)的問題,提高在高負(fù)載情況下集群處理寫操作的能力。
3. 優(yōu)化SQL查詢
SQL查詢的效率對于整個數(shù)據(jù)庫來說都是非常重要的。盡量在SQL中使用索引和合適的查詢條件,并避免不必要的查詢。對于一次需要查詢的數(shù)據(jù),可以采用批處理方式,將多個操作打包執(zhí)行,同時也可以使用存儲過程來減少傳輸數(shù)據(jù)的延遲和處理時間。在設(shè)計的時候還可以采用多個數(shù)據(jù)庫,每個數(shù)據(jù)庫負(fù)責(zé)處理一些數(shù)據(jù)集,以獲得更高的并發(fā)能力和擴(kuò)展性。
4. 合理調(diào)整數(shù)據(jù)庫參數(shù)
在使用火鳥數(shù)據(jù)庫時,還需要合理調(diào)整數(shù)據(jù)庫參數(shù)。其中最重要的參數(shù)包括內(nèi)存大小、線程池參數(shù)、日志等級以及文件IO操作的加速等。這些參數(shù)的設(shè)置可以直接影響數(shù)據(jù)庫的執(zhí)行效率和穩(wěn)定性,因此需要仔細(xì)考慮數(shù)據(jù)庫的使用人數(shù)、應(yīng)用程序的要求以及應(yīng)用場景的特性等。
5. 避免鎖競爭
鎖競爭是數(shù)據(jù)庫中一個非常重要和常見的問題,需要避免。因為鎖競爭會導(dǎo)致查詢和操作緩慢,甚至導(dǎo)致死鎖。在使用火鳥數(shù)據(jù)庫時,應(yīng)該減輕鎖競爭,提高并發(fā)效率。同時,還可以使用樂觀鎖,在保證數(shù)據(jù)一致性的情況下提高寫操作的效率。
火鳥數(shù)據(jù)庫的優(yōu)化技巧是非常關(guān)鍵的,只有在正確的技巧的引導(dǎo)下才能達(dá)到優(yōu)秀的性能表現(xiàn)。在應(yīng)用火鳥數(shù)據(jù)庫的時候,需要遵循上面提到的原則,進(jìn)行逐步的優(yōu)化,才能獲得更好的用戶體驗和更好的整體性能。
相關(guān)問題拓展閱讀:
- 怎么在sql數(shù)據(jù)庫插入記錄(sql添加記錄)
怎么在sql數(shù)據(jù)庫插入記錄(sql添加記錄)
方法步驟:
1、首先我們打開heidisql客戶端,我們新建一個連接,如果連接的是sqlserver的數(shù)據(jù)庫,要選擇數(shù)據(jù)庫的類型,端口號一般是1433如果是mysql的頃做數(shù)據(jù)庫,一般端口是3306,記住,別混了,輸入用戶名跟密碼就能鏈接了。
2、打開數(shù)據(jù)庫后,我們選擇一個表來操作,一般表都是在左側(cè)的,我們依次展開,從數(shù)據(jù)庫到表打開想要插入數(shù)據(jù)的表。
3、在這里選擇數(shù)據(jù)打開,我這里用的是heidisql漢化版的,如果是英文版的應(yīng)該是data才對。
4、在這個功能欄里,我們可以看見一個加號和一個減號,加號代表的是插入一條數(shù)據(jù),二減號正好相反。
5、點(diǎn)擊插入數(shù)據(jù),卡你的鼠標(biāo)在那個位置,它會在這個位置的下面一條記錄插入一條記錄。然后我們往里面輸入數(shù)據(jù),注意數(shù)據(jù)的類型,如果數(shù)據(jù)是time時間格式的,要按時間格式填寫。
6、插入成功后會提示成功了,下面的記燃禪錄也會跟著變色。
7、這里也可以用命令來插入,選皮乎塵擇查詢。
8、在這個命令的窗口,我們輸入sql語句,然后點(diǎn)擊上面的藍(lán)色按鈕,然后就會執(zhí)行命令,執(zhí)行成功會提示插入數(shù)據(jù)成功。
9、再返回表這邊看,可以看到數(shù)據(jù)插入成功了。
火鳥數(shù)據(jù)庫插入1萬條記錄時間的介紹就聊到這里吧,感謝你花時間閱讀本站內(nèi)容,更多關(guān)于火鳥數(shù)據(jù)庫插入1萬條記錄時間,優(yōu)化技巧分享 火鳥數(shù)據(jù)庫如何在5秒內(nèi)插入1萬條記錄,怎么在sql數(shù)據(jù)庫插入記錄(sql添加記錄)的信息別忘了在本站進(jìn)行查找喔。
創(chuàng)新互聯(lián)服務(wù)器托管擁有成都T3+級標(biāo)準(zhǔn)機(jī)房資源,具備完善的安防設(shè)施、三線及BGP網(wǎng)絡(luò)接入帶寬達(dá)10T,機(jī)柜接入千兆交換機(jī),能夠有效保證服務(wù)器托管業(yè)務(wù)安全、可靠、穩(wěn)定、高效運(yùn)行;創(chuàng)新互聯(lián)專注于成都服務(wù)器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認(rèn)可。
網(wǎng)頁標(biāo)題:優(yōu)化技巧分享火鳥數(shù)據(jù)庫如何在5秒內(nèi)插入1萬條記錄(火鳥數(shù)據(jù)庫插入1萬條記錄時間)
網(wǎng)頁鏈接:http://m.fisionsoft.com.cn/article/coipgce.html


咨詢
建站咨詢
